Strong Bad's emails are the most updated feature of the Homestar Runner website. Most of the inside jokes on the website (e.g., the Floppy Disk Container) come from here. A few characters were even created here.

Fun Facts
- On the menu screen, Strong Bad types "strongbad_email.exe" to access the list of all e-mails. Yet within individual e-mails, Strong Bad types "strongbad_email.exe" to access this week's specific e-mail. It's unusual for a computer program to do such different things different times that it is run!
- Some time during mid-2003, "updated mondays" on the main Strong Bad Email Menu changed to "updated somedays."
- On the Compy 386 menus, Strong Bad types "dir /p", an old DOS command used to list all the files in a directory, and to pause between each screen's worth of files.
